Effects of low-dose aspirin taken at bedtime on blood pressure of subjects with who use aspirin for prevention of recurrent cardiovascular events: the Aspirin In Reduction of Tension II (ASPIRETENSION II) Study

Inclusion Criteria

patients who already use low-dose aspirin for secondary prevention of cardiovascular events and have a stable blood pressure (with or without therapy) of 149/94 or lower.

Exclusion Criteria

- blood pressure of 150/95 or higher
- change in blood pressure lowering medication within the last three months
- regular use of non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AID's)
- shift workers
